Leveraging QA Expertise for Software Success

Wiki Article

To ensure superior software operation, businesses must prioritize integrating qaexpertise thorough quality assurance programs. Skilled QA specialists bring a critical perspective, capable of uncovering potential flaws early in the building phase. This type of early approach not only lowers the likelihood of significant rework but also boosts the overall customer experience and fuels lasting success.

The Value of Specialized QA Expertise

Ensuring software reliability isn't a job that can be adequately handled by general staff. The growing complexity of modern applications, with their diverse systems and intricate capabilities, demands the insight of QA professionals who specialize in specific areas. Employing specialists – be it in mobile testing or automated testing – delivers a significant return on resources. They possess deeper knowledge of potential vulnerabilities , allowing for more comprehensive testing and ultimately reducing the risk of costly bugs and substandard user experiences .

Constructing a High-Performing Quality Assurance Group : Expertise is Key

To establish a truly exceptional QA team , expertise is undeniably key . It's not sufficient to merely collect individuals; you need to obtain professionals with a established track record in various assurance techniques. This includes a broad range of skills, such as direct verification, scripting tools, and a deep understanding of the software development lifecycle . Allocating in specialized training and providing opportunities for skill expansion will reinforce the team’s capabilities and ensure consistently high-quality results.

QA Expertise: Beyond Testing, Towards Quality Assurance

The traditional view of assurance of quality often centers around testing , but a truly skilled QA expert understands that this is far more. Modern QA extends beyond simply uncovering bugs and involves preventative measures to promote product excellence throughout the entire product journey . This entails a thorough understanding of project goals, a focus to optimization , and the capacity to collaborate effectively with engineers . Ultimately, QA proficiency signifies a shift from reactive problem resolution to a holistic approach focused on delivering a top-notch user product .


How to Identify and Cultivate QA Expertise

Recognizing and nurturing quality assurance talent within your organization requires a thoughtful approach. To begin, look for individuals who demonstrate a strong eye for detail and a natural curiosity about things systems function . They often possess a enthusiasm for finding issues and a desire to improve processes. Moreover , assess their interpersonal abilities , as effective reporting of defects is vital. Cultivating this knowledge base involves providing opportunities for learning such as guidance programs, educational courses, and access to diverse project phases. Consider creating a structured career pathway to acknowledge their contributions and encourage continuous learning. Finally , building a robust QA team is an investment that yields significant returns to the whole organization.

Scaling Software Quality with QA Expertise

To successfully grow software creation , utilizing specialized QA experience is undeniably vital . As projects become more complex , basic testing methods often fail to guarantee a high level of software quality. Skilled QA professionals can create comprehensive testing frameworks, automate testing workflows , and preventatively identify errors early in the cycle , finally lowering potential issues and improving the total user interaction .

Report this wiki page